In 1610, Capt. John Woods entered the world in Suffolk, England, born to Richard Wood And Christable Washburn Ambler. Capt. John Woods married Katherine Bertwisle, Mary Parmenter, Susanna Johnson. Capt. John Woods passed away in 1678 in Marlborough, Middlesex, Massachusetts Bay Colony, British Colonial America.
